diff options
author | Viresh KUMAR <viresh.kumar@st.com> | 2011-05-02 18:36:45 +0000 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2011-05-03 16:09:40 -0700 |
commit | 57a503c61db077b923e23f36050c02166a4a1db2 (patch) | |
tree | 5c34d25218ee315a944120aa8edb8af028791671 /include/linux/stmmac.h | |
parent | e67f88dd12f610da98ca838822f2c9b4e7c6100e (diff) | |
download | op-kernel-dev-57a503c61db077b923e23f36050c02166a4a1db2.zip op-kernel-dev-57a503c61db077b923e23f36050c02166a4a1db2.tar.gz |
net/stmmac: Move "#include <linux/platform_device.h>" to linux/stmmac.h
stmmac.h uses struct platform_device and doesn't include
<linux/platform_device.h>. Whereas drivers/net/stmmac/stmmac.h includes it, but
doesn't directly use it. And so we get following compilation warning while using
this file:
warning: ‘struct platform_device’ declared inside parameter list
This patch includes <linux/platform_device.h> in linux/stmmac.h and removes it
from drivers/net/stmmac/stmmac.h
Signed-off-by: Viresh Kumar <viresh.kumar@st.com>
Acked-by: Giuseppe Cavallaro <peppe.cavallaro@st.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/linux/stmmac.h')
-rw-r--r-- | include/linux/stmmac.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/include/linux/stmmac.h b/include/linux/stmmac.h index f29197a..9529e49 100644 --- a/include/linux/stmmac.h +++ b/include/linux/stmmac.h @@ -26,6 +26,8 @@ #ifndef __STMMAC_PLATFORM_DATA #define __STMMAC_PLATFORM_DATA +#include <linux/platform_device.h> + /* platform data for platform device structure's platform_data field */ /* Private data for the STM on-board ethernet driver */ |